Abstract

The invention discloses a rotary type compressed air filter which is characterized in that an annular alternating flow channel is formed on the outer side of the compressed air filter to enable compressed air to form turbulent flow and remove most of liquid moisture and oil mist in the compressed air under the action of centrifugal force. The inner side of the compressed air filter is filled with a quantitative efficient oil-water absorber, and a perforated plate is fixed at the upper end of the compressed air filter. The rotary type compressed air filter mainly plays colliding and absorbing roles on the compressed air filter entering the inner side through the alternating flow channel formed on the outer side of the compressed air filter, further removes a trace of residual liquid moisture and oil mist in the compressed air and accordingly improves pre-filtering efficiency of the compressed air.

Background technology
Filter is to utilize physical barrier technology to carry out a kind of equipment of other compositions in separating medium.Air cleaner is for aerosol class impurity such as solia particle, water droplet and mist of oils in filtered air, makes air obtain clean capital equipment.
There are two macrotaxonomies in air cleaner, a class is the air cleaner for surrounding air clean technology, plays key effect in fields such as air conditioning, clean room, workshops, and this class filter is to work near atmospheric pressure substantially.Equations of The Second Kind filter is mainly used in pipeline air, i.e. compressed-air actuated purification in pneumatic system, and this class filter working pressure range is very large, is not pressed onto a hundreds of atmospheric pressure not etc. from several atmosphere, is referred to as compressed-air filter.
There is not substantive difference from the above-mentioned two class air cleaners of physical essence, but due to the difference of filtering object and working environment, make it to exist larger difference in the application such as version, handling characteristics.
The air cleaner of narrating herein belongs to Equations of The Second Kind, i.e. compressed-air filter.The filtering object of compressed-air filter is the compressed air of carrying through pipeline, after overcompression, the physical property of air has had obvious variation, for example, temperature, pressure, density, specific enthalpy etc. all improve and corresponding increase with pressure, and specific volume declines inversely with pressure; After compression, in unit gas volume, impurity concentration improves greatly simultaneously, air compressor machine exhaust is conventionally in saturation state and be mixed with a large amount of liquid water droplets, the solid-state tar that pneumatics process produces, liquid mist of oil and oil vapour content have increased by tens to hundred times than the natural air sucking, and all these make compressed air become genuine visceral-qi.
The task of compressed-air filter is exactly to filter out targetedly all pollution impurity that steam is thought, its user's professional span is very large, they vary to the requirement of source of the gas cleanliness factor, and therefore on complex art, compressed-air filter is much more comprehensive, complicated than a class filter.

Detailed description of the invention
Below in conjunction with accompanying drawing, the present invention is further described:
Fig. 1, rotary filter 2 is positioned at filter housing 5 inside, and compressed air inlet port 3 is positioned on filter housing 5 and with rotary filter 2 annular alternating flow roads, upper end and is communicated with.Rotary filter bottom air inlet 6 is communicated with the high efficiency oil-water absorber 4 of rotary filter 2 inner sides, and air bleeding valve 7 is positioned at rotary filter 2 lower ends, bottom, and porous plate 1 is positioned at high efficiency oil-water absorber 4 tops.
Compressed air is from compressed air inlet port 3 inflow filters, flow into annular alternation runner lower end by rotary filter 2 outer upper end annular alternation runners, most liquid moisture and mist of oil in making its formation turbulent flow and remove compressed air in compressed air trickling process under centrifugal action, now pretreated compressed air enters into rotary filter 2 inner sides by rotary filter bottom air inlet 6, pass through again collision and the absorption of high efficiency oil-water absorber 4, further remove the liquid moisture of trace remaining in compressed air and mist of oil, then flowed out by filter upper porous plate 1.And the water droplet filtering, mist of oil impurity are flowed out by air bleeding valve 7 timings that are positioned at rotary filter 2 lower ends, bottom.
